Description:"The purpose of the proposed permit is the continuation of two long-term projects on juvenile marine turtle populations in two eastern Florida developmental habitats and one on oceanic juveniles in the Gulf of Mexico. Project locations are: the central Indian River Lagoon; the Trident Turning Basin, Cape Canaveral Air Force Station; and the northern and eastern Gulf of Mexico waters offshore of Louisiana to western Florida. Turtles will be captured using standardized netting methods to assess population structure, abundance, distribution, habitat, sex 2 ratios, physiology, genetics, and epidemiology"--[Page 2].
